Bug#419205: trac: NO BUG -- works as documented

2007-04-14 Thread Ralf G. R. Bergs
Package: trac Followup-For: Bug #419205 I found the following in .../doc/trac/UPGRADE.gz: * Previously, links to images would result in that image being embedded into the page. Since 0.10, links to images remain plain links. If you want to embed an image in the page, use the [[Image]]
